Main duties of the job

The purpose of this role is to provide care to children with complex, life-limiting health care needs that rely on technology to sustain their health. Parents need to be able to rest, Lifetime support workers work within the family’s home, overnight taking over responsibility for the child whilst parents sleep.

As a member of the Lifetime service, you will support the registered nurses in the delivery of care to our service users in the community and contribute towards the safe and seamless delivery of holistic care, working safely within your scope of practice and competence at all times.

You will follow a range of important but simple clinical tasks to support each individual with personal care that will be set out in their care plans – every child has their own individual needs so you will gain experience caring for a wide variety of health conditions and specialised equipment.
